WebUnlike other inherited conditions, there is no single gene for asthma. Neither is there a guarantee that you’ll develop it if your parents had it, as it can skip a generation. WebThe inheritance of asthma and allergy does not follow the classical Mendelian patterns, which are characteristic of single- gene disorders. Asthma is a complex genetic disorder in which the mode of inheritance cannot be classified as autosomal, recessive or sex-linked. Web24 mrt. 2024 · Español. Asthma is a chronic (long-term) condition that affects the airways in the lungs. The airways are tubes that carry air in and out of your lungs. If you have asthma, the airways can become inflamed and narrowed at times. This makes it harder for air to flow out of your airways when you breathe out.
